The Union Yacht Club Attersee in Austria looks forward to<br />

welcoming the <strong>Dragon</strong> sailing family for the 2012 <strong>Dragon</strong><br />

European Championship. The club is situated in the very middle<br />

of Europe with beautiful mountains to the south and rolling<br />

green hills to the north. It is one of the oldest sailing clubs in<br />

Austria, having been founded 126 years ago. The club has a long<br />

tradition in sailing and hosting events on the Attersee. The lake<br />

has a total area of 46km² and is up to172 meters deep. Depending<br />

on the weather conditions a constant wind of between 6 and 15<br />

knots – known to the locals as the Rosenwind – ensures perfect<br />

condition for wind surfi ng and sailing.<br />

For decades Lake Attersee is a must for the ambitious<br />

regatta sailor and of course for the well-known Rosenwind. But<br />

why Rosenwind? It was said that in former times rose gardens<br />

surrounded the castle of Schloss Kammer on the lakeshore. The<br />

scent from the roses drifted across the lake from a northeasterly<br />

direction, thus creating the famous Rosenwind, which adds an<br />

The Union Yacht Club Attersee has about 900 members (200<br />

of them youth members) most from Austria but also from all over<br />

the world. The club organises about 30 regattas every year with<br />

around 2000 participants and 800 boats overall: from children<br />

with their Optimists to professional competitors in Olympic<br />

classes, traditional sailing with the 100 year old Sonderklassen<br />

or new technology with Contenders or skiff s like the 29er and<br />

49er.<br />
